London Trams join “Two Lines – STOP” campaign

London Trams have become the last of the UK modern tram systems to join in with the national “Two Lines = STOP” safety campaign. Led by the LRSSB this campaign is aimed at reducing collisions between trams and pedestrians and … Continue reading

First two Edinburgh Trams employees celebrate 13 years at the company

Trams on the modern system may only have been running in Edinburgh since 2014 but two staff members have recently celebrated their 13th anniversary of being employed by the company. Ally Petrie and Jon McCulley joined Edinburgh Trams on 15th … Continue reading

Operation Coastwatch helps to lower anti-social behaviour on the Metro

A dedicated Police and partner operation has helped to lower crime and anti-social behaviour on the Tyne and Wear Metro, as well as the coastal community it serves. Operation Coastwatch was first launched in 2014 and the first three weeks … Continue reading
